Table service will become a thing of the past for Adam’s Ribs & Pizza in Adamstown.

“With all the uncertainty regarding COVID restrictions and what the future of dining holds, we have decided to go back to our original plan of being a takeaway with seating,” Mark Burrell, the owner of Adam’s Ribs & Pizza, said via Facebook.

According to the post, offering seating to people who ordered takeaway, rather than operating as a traditional restaurant, was always the original plan. But after the much-loved takeaway pizza outlet took over the space adjoining their Glebe Road shop a few years ago they decided to give the restaurant game a chance.

“After we took possession of the shop next door in early 2015 we started building and along the way we decided to have a go at making it a Restaurant with table service too,” Mark said.

But now, with COVID restrictions and everything that 2020 has thrown at the world, Adam’s Ribs & Pizza have decided to cease its restaurant offering and will no longer be taking bookings or providing table service.

“We have not taken this decision lightly and would really like to thank everybody who we have served over the past 5 years,” he said.

“Remember we are still operating as a takeaway and you can sit down if tables are available. Once restrictions lift we will be able to add more tables but until then our limit in the dine-in area is 15 people.”
